社区
Java EE
帖子详情
.class文件问题
wrain001
2016-03-15 09:42:27
本人不懂java
我有一个java开发的网站,没开发包了,现在我想改点东西,使用反编译软件打开了.class文件看到了我想修改的文字,请问有办法改吗?高手进来帮一下?
另外问下java的跨站脚本攻击字符过滤代码,最好包括的能全一些
...全文
107
1
打赏
收藏
.class文件问题
本人不懂java 我有一个java开发的网站,没开发包了,现在我想改点东西,使用反编译软件打开了.class文件看到了我想修改的文字,请问有办法改吗?高手进来帮一下? 另外问下java的跨站脚本攻击字符过滤代码,最好包括的能全一些
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
coffee_vip
2016-03-16
打赏
举报
回复
教你一个简单的办法,你在电脑上先安装java的jdk,网上有安装教程,安装完以后,你可以创建一个java文件,然后把反编译的代码全部粘贴到这个java文件里,java的文件名和你反编译的文件名必须一样。修改完你的字符以后,在DOS窗口进行编译。也会生成.class文件 然后你再放回你原来的目录就可以了
Composer (精进) composer.json组织架构
composer.json组织架构,系统讲解了composer.json
文件
中所涉的所有字段。统一进行的梳理和分析。深入详细了学习了composer.json中的20多个属性。 01 Composer (精进) composer.json 概述 02 composer.json ...
在cmd命令行窗口怎样把.java
文件
编译成.
class
文件
?java
文件
和
class
文件
内部代码长什么样?.
class
文件
如果想要被JVM加载,要求是什么?
在cmd命令行窗口怎样把.java
文件
编译成.
class
文件
?java
文件
和
class
文件
内部代码长什么样?.
class
文件
如果想要被JVM加载,要求是什么? 编译.java
文件
首先创建一个hello.java
文件
,此
文件
的内部内容,如下图: hello.java
文件
的存放路径是在D:/新建
文件
夹 这个路径下,如下图: 接着在cmd命令行窗口,进入jdk的bin目录中,去编译此.java
文件
,编译命令如下图: 编译成功之后,会自动在.java
文件
的目录中生成一个.
class
文件
,如下图: 编译好
如何用cmd运行javac生成.
class
文件
与java执行.
class
文件
注意!以下所有内容基于JAVA_HOME配置好的前提下。 1.如何用javac生成.
class
文件
: 我的.java
文件
在D:\Users\myFile\helloWorld\src\中,有包,全名为com.company.Main 其中com.company是
文件
的包,Main是
文件
的主类。 所以首先将定位直接定位到companyy的
文件
夹,如下图: 接着输入javac Main.java,按回车就可以生成.
class
文件
检查
文件
夹就可以发现生成的.
class
文件
了,如果cmd..
详解.
class
文件
详解.
class
文件
话不多说,直接上图 .
class
文件
理解: 在 Java 中,JVM 可以理解的代码就叫做字节码(即扩展名为 .
class
的
文件
),它不面向任何特定的处理器,只面向虚拟机。Java 语言通过字节码的方式,在一定程度上解决了传统解释型语言执行效率低的
问题
并且保留了解释型语言可移植的特点,而通过即时编译器(jit)又有编译型语言执行效率高的特点。所以 Java 程序运行时比较高效。Java通过字节码
文件
和虚拟机jvm之间的关系,做到了平台无关性,一次编译,各平台都可运行。
Java .java和.
class
文件
区别(附上javac和java区别)
.java和.
class
文件
区别 .java
文件
,就是当前编写的代码
文件
.
class
文件
,就是编译过后的
文件
(jvm只识别.
class
文件
) 比如myeclipse,我们在点run的时候,都是将.java
文件
先编译成.
class
文件
然后才能运行的 举例:用notepad++,写一个简单的java类 前置条件:先进入你写的代码所在的
文件
夹 window系统,在dos界面 先把.java
文件
编译 执行 javac JavaA.java 编译后 执行 java JavaA java是跨平台的,为什么能夸
Java EE
67,515
社区成员
225,878
社区内容
发帖
与我相关
我的任务
Java EE
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
复制链接
扫一扫
分享
社区描述
J2EE只是Java企业应用。我们需要一个跨J2SE/WEB/EJB的微容器,保护我们的业务核心组件(中间件),以延续它的生命力,而不是依赖J2SE/J2EE版本。
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章